What is Swimmer’s Ear (External Ear Canal Inflammation)? Swimmer’s ear (External Ear Canal Inflammation) is a type of ear infection. Infection occurs in the ear canal. Because the ear canal is dark, warm and moist, it provides the perfect environment for the growth of water-loving bacteria and fungi.
